SLOW-COOKER HARVEST PORK STEW
With a few minutes of prep, you can come home to a warm and hearty meat-and-potatoes dinner.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Entree
Time 8h35m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- In 3 1/2- to 4-quart slow cooker, toss pork, flour, seasoned salt and garlic-pepper blend until pork is coated. Stir in potatoes, carrots, onion, gravy and chili sauce.
- Cover; cook on Low heat setting 8 to 9 hours.
- About 20 minutes before serving, stir in frozen peas. Cover; cook on Low heat setting about 20 minutes longer or until peas are tender.

SLOW COOKER FALL HARVEST PORK STEW
Slow cooking ensures meltingly tender results in this rich and satisfying pork stew packed with apples, butternut squash and parsnips...it's delish!
Provided by ElizabethKnicely
Categories Stew
Time 8h20m
Yield 8 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Stir the pork, soup, cider, apples, squash, parsnips and thyme in a 6-quart slow cooker.
- Cover and cook on LOW for 7 to 8 hours or until the pork is fork-tender.
- TIME-SAVING: This recipe may also be cooked on HIGH for 4 to 5 hours.
- FOR THICKER GRAVY, stir 1/5 cup all-purpose flour and 1/2 cup water in a small bowl until the mixture is smooth. Stir the flour mixture in the cooker. Cover and cook on HIGH for 10 minutes or until the mixture boils and thickens.

SLOW-COOKER BEEF STEW
Cook beef stew in a slow cooker for really tender meat. Add button mushrooms or smoked paprika for extra flavour - it will be an instant family favourite
Provided by Lulu Grimes
Categories Dinner, Main course, Supper
Time 4h20m
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Fry the onion and celery in 1 tbsp oil over a low heat until they start to soften - about 5 mins. Add the carrots, bay and thyme, fry for 2 mins, stir in the purée and Worcestershire sauce, add 600ml boiling water, stir and tip everything into a slow cooker. Crumble over the stock cubes or add the stock pots and stir, then season with pepper (don't add salt as the stock may be salty).
- Clean out the frying pan and fry the beef in the remaining oil in batches until it is well browned, then tip each batch into the slow cooker. Cook on low for 8-10 hrs, or on high for 4 hrs.
- If you want to thicken the gravy, mix the cornflour with a splash of cold water to make a paste, then stir in 2 tbsp of the liquid from the slow cooker. Tip back into the slow cooker, stir and cook for a further 30 mins on high. Stir in the parsley and season again to taste. Serve with mash, if you like. Leave to cool before freezing.

SHERRY'S AUTUMN HARVEST STEW-IN SLOW COOKER
Steps:
- In a 3-1/2 or 4- quart slow cooker, place sweet potatoes, parsnips, apples and onion on bottom. Add meat. Sprinkle with seasonings and salt & pepper.
- Pour apple cider or juice over all.
- Cover, cook on low setting for 7-8 hrs or on high for 3-1/2-4 hrs.
